Job summary

A leading education support organization is seeking an Employment Support Officer to help individuals overcome barriers to employment. This role involves providing tailored advice and coaching to job seekers, assessing their needs, and collaborating with employers to create job opportunities. Ideal candidates will have strong communication and IT skills, and an understanding of the challenges faced by disadvantaged individuals. Comprehensive benefits and opportunities for professional development are offered.

Benefits

25 days annual leave
Life assurance cover (4x salary)
Pension scheme with up to 8% employer contribution
Retail and gym discounts
Health cash plan
Cycle to work scheme
Volunteer days
Well-being programme
Tailored learning and development support

Qualifications

  • Strong verbal and written communication skills are essential for effective support.
  • Proficient in IT, especially Microsoft Office, to track and support individuals.
  • Experience in enabling roles is preferred but not mandatory.
  • Understanding barriers faced by disadvantaged individuals is crucial.
  • Ability to manage a caseload while maintaining service standards.

Responsibilities

  • Provide personalized advice and support to job seekers.
  • Assess needs and develop progress-focused action plans.
  • Manage a caseload to understand individual aspirations.
  • Engage with employers to create job opportunities.
  • Ensure job assessments comply with safeguarding standards.
  • Provide coaching to help individuals adapt to their new roles.

Skills

Excellent communication skills
Proficient IT skills
Experience delivering support via SEQF or IPS model
Understanding of barriers faced by individuals with disabilities
Experience managing a significant caseload
